Periodic mesoporous vanadium modified silicates (V-MCM-41 and V-HMS) were synthesized, characterized and tested in our laboratory [93,141,172-174], V-MCM-41 samples were prepared hydrotheimally at 373 K using Cab-O-Sil fumed silica, vanadyl sulfate and dodecyltrimethylammonium bromide [172]. The preparation of V-HMS was carried out at room temperature in the presence of dodecylamine as template [173,174]. [Pg.19]

Preparation of the Cab-O-Sil fumed silica, a multi-stepped procedure, was as follows. The fumed silica powder (25-125 mg) was weighed into a 10-mL vial and then suspended in 5 ml. of a 0.0016 M NaOH solution. After an initial 10-s vortex stage, the sample vial and a sonic probe were both immersed in a small water bath. Sonication was carried out for 5 min at 200 W. (The recommended procedure called for 2-min sonication at 480 W with a microtip inserted directly into the sample solution. This procedure was modified because we did not have a microtip.) Immediately before each injection the sample was vortexed for 10 s. [Pg.555]

Another example of the effect of fillers on improving bond strength is reported for a silicone RTV-1 sealant formulated with Cabot Corporation s Cab-O-Sil LM-130 and TS-720 materials. Cab-O-Sil fumed silicas are very effective reinforcing agents due to the very-large surface area available forpolymer/filler interactions. The very low, 45 psi, tensile strength of the unfilled silicone increased to 210 psi with 14 phr of LM-130 fumed silica and to 150 psi with the same level of TS-720 fumed silica,... [Pg.134]
